Benefits of Special Truck
Special Trucks are designed for specialized transportation tasks. Examples include fire trucks, crane trucks, garbage trucks, rescue vehicles, and utility service trucks. Purpose-built engineering allow improved workplace productivity. Special Trucks continue to play essential functions across multiple sectors.
Understanding Trailer Parts
Modern Trailer Parts contribute to reliable trailer performance. These include axles, suspension systems, braking components, landing gear, couplings, lighting systems, and structural hardware. Using dependable Trailer Parts improve road safety. Fleet managers rely on high-performance components.

Tank Semi-trailer
Tank Semi-trailers are designed for specialized freight. Their sealed tank construction supports safe transportation throughout transit. Industries rely on Tank Semi-trailers in fuel distribution, chemical processing, food production, agriculture, and industrial logistics. Professional manufacturing standards deliver long-term durability.
